Site Preparation Steps
Thorough site preparation is essential for a successful concrete installation process. First, the area must be cleared of debris, vegetation, and any existing structures. This step provides a clean, stable foundation. Following this, the soil is evaluated for compaction and drainage capabilities; if necessary, it may be compacted or treated to improve stability. Next, proper grading is performed to establish a level surface and facilitate water runoff. Installing forms is also crucial, as they define the shape and dimensions of the concrete pour. Finally, reinforcing materials, such as rebar or wire mesh, are positioned to strengthen the concrete's strength. Proper execution of these steps lays the groundwork for a long-lasting and reliable concrete structure.
Curing Process Importance
Although often overlooked, the curing process serves a crucial function in the success of a concrete installation. This phase starts right after the concrete is poured and entails keeping adequate moisture, temperature, and time to let the concrete obtain its intended strength and durability. Proper curing stops complications including cracking, surface scaling, and weaknesses in the material. Techniques may include placing over the surface wet burlap, utilizing curing compounds, or applying plastic sheeting to keep moisture in. Typically, the curing period lasts from a few days to several weeks, depending on environmental conditions and the specific concrete mix used. Frequency of Sealant Application
Typically, applying a sealant to concrete surfaces every 1-3 years is important for upholding their structural integrity and visual appeal. This timeline varies with factors such as weather conditions, foot traffic, and the type of sealant used. Regular inspections can help determine when reapplication is required; signs like discoloration, wear, or water penetration demonstrate that the sealant has deteriorated. Homeowners should select superior sealants suited to their specific concrete applications, guaranteeing better durability. Furthermore, proper surface preparation before application enhances adhesion and effectiveness. Future Developments and Innovations in Contemporary Concrete Systems
How is the concrete industry evolving to meet the demands of a rapidly changing world? Innovations in concrete technology are creating a more environmentally responsible and durable future. Researchers are developing sustainable alternatives, such as recycled aggregates and bio-based additives, which minimize the carbon footprint of concrete production. Furthermore, advancements in smart concrete—embedding sensors that monitor structural health—enable proactive maintenance, boosting safety and resilience.
Yet another growing trend is the use of 3D printing technology, enabling quick construction of sophisticated structures with reduced waste. Additionally, self-healing concrete, which employs bacteria or other materials to repair cracks independently, is gaining traction, delivering more durable infrastructure systems.

How Long Does It Generally Take for Concrete to Fully Cure?
Concrete generally requires approximately 28 days to fully cure, even though preliminary setting begins within a few hours. Elements including temperature, humidity, and mix design can alter the curing process and overall strength development.
Which Types of Concrete Finishes Can You Get?
Numerous concrete finishes feature polished, stamped, exposed aggregate, brushed, and troweled. Each individual finish features unique aesthetics and textures, accommodating distinct design preferences and functional requirements in home and business applications.
Is Concrete Pouring Possible in Cold Weather Conditions?
Indeed, concrete can be poured in cold weather, but particular precautions are required. Proper techniques and materials, such as heated water and insulating blankets, help ensure the concrete cures effectively despite lower temperatures.
How Should I Handle Cracked Concrete?
When cracks form in concrete, evaluate the extent of the damage. Hairline cracks can be repaired with a concrete patching compound, while larger cracks might need professional evaluation and repair to ensure structural integrity and prevent more deterioration.
